Abstract
This application discloses a kind of Power conversion boards for server, including sequentially connected 54V power connector, 54V-12V DC module and 12V power interface.The 54V power output of the first input end connection PSU of 54V power connector, the 12V_STBY power output of second input terminal connection PSU, first output end connects 54V-12V DC module, and second output terminal connects 12V power interface, and 12V power interface is connect with 12V server master board.Pass through the Power conversion board, it can be avoided the biggish problem of power supply pressure of power-supply system in server, and Power conversion board compatibility is high, can effectively be compatible with 12V server system, and then upgrade to 54V server system for 12V server system and provide a kind of smooth upgrade scheme.

Background technique
Server system generally includes server master board, server fan and other peripheral hardwares etc..With server capability
Become stronger day by day, the power consumption of main chip on board constantly increases, this is to traditional power supply powered using 12V power supply for server master board
System brings very big pressure, and in order to meet increasingly increased power consumption demand, the PCB trace of power supply signal is more and more wider, causes
PCB surface product increases, while the diameter of feed cable is increasing, and system cost is caused constantly to rise.Therefore how to be designed as taking
The power-supply system of each component power supply in device system of being engaged in, is an important technical problem.
Currently, mainly including two kinds for being the power-supply system of server system power supply: the first power-supply system is 12V electricity
Source, it may be assumed that powered using 12V power supply to peripheral hardwares such as the GPU of 12V service mainboard, 12V server fan and 12V.It is for second
54V power supply is powered using 54V power supply to peripheral hardwares such as the GPU of 54V server master board, 54V server fan and 54V.
However, with the increase of power consumption on server master board, being brought to power-supply system in the first current power-supply system
Biggish power supply pressure, and the first power-supply system cannot be compatible with the peripheral hardware of 54V.In second current of power-supply system, it is only capable of
It directly powers to 54V server master board, traditional 12V server master board can not be used directly for, therefore, second of power supply system
System compatibility is also poor.

Referring to Fig. 1, Fig. 1 is a kind of structural representation of the Power conversion board for server provided by the embodiment of the present application
Figure.Power conversion board in the present embodiment is used for 54V power-supply system, is that a kind of power supply that the 54V applied to server turns 12V turns
Fishplate bar.As shown in Figure 1, the Power conversion board in the present embodiment mainly includes sequentially connected three parts: 54V power connector,
The output end of 54V-12V DC module and 12V power interface, 12V power interface connects 12V server master board.54V power supply connects
Device is connect to be used for 54V plant-grid connection Power conversion board, and, the 12V_STBY power delivery from PSU to 12V power supply is connect
Mouthful;54V-12V DC module is used to 54V power supply being converted to 12V power supply;12V power interface is for the 12V power supply after converting
And 12V_STBY power delivery is to 12V server master board.
As shown in Figure 1, first input end, the second input terminal, the first output end and are provided in 54V power connector
Two output ends, and first input end matches with the first output end, the second input terminal matches with second output terminal.54V power supply
The 54V power output of the first input end connection PSU of connector, the second input terminal connection PSU's of 54V power connector
First output end of 12V_STBY power output, 54V power connector connects 54V-12V DC module, 54V power connector
Second output terminal connect 12V power interface.54V power supply from server PS U turns by 54V power connector access power supply
In fishplate bar, 54V power supply is then converted into 12V power supply by 54V-12V DC module, exports to 12V power interface, most passes through afterwards
12V power interface is by the 12V power delivery after conversion to 12V server master board, for giving 12V server master board normal power supply.
12V_STBY power supply from server PS U is transmitted to 12V server master board via 54V power connector and 12V power interface,
Standby power as server master board.
54V power connector can choose ATX 10pin power connector in the present embodiment.
The preferred Q54SH12050 of model of 54V-12V DC module in the present embodiment.The circuit theory of 54V-12V DC module
Figure may refer to Fig. 2.As shown in Figure 2,54V-12V DC module mainly passes through one DC/DC power-supply controller of electric of metal-oxide-semiconductor Q connection, DC/
DC power supply controller can export pwm waveform, to control the on-off of metal-oxide-semiconductor.When diode D is closed as metal-oxide-semiconductor Q
Free wheeling path, inductance L and capacitor C are used to power for output circuit, while inductance L and capacitor C play the role of energy storage filtering, will
54V power supply is converted to 12V power supply, directly uses to being converted to the 54V power supply from PSU for 12V server master board
12V power supply.
12V power interface is the CRPS standard interface of 12V, i.e. CRPS golden finger in the present embodiment.12V power interface is used for
Transmit power supply signal and sideband signals.Wherein, the power supply signal that 12V power interface is transmitted includes: that 54V-12V DC module turns
12V power supply signal and 12V_STBY power supply signal after changing.Sideband signals include: the letter such as I2C signal and Enable# signal
Number.12V power interface defines the definition of semiotic function and pin pin in the present embodiment, compatible with CRPS standard, thus
Power conversion board be can be improved to the compatibility of 12V server master board.
54V power-supply system is applied to by Power conversion board in this present embodiment, entire server system uses 54V power supply
System power supply, 54V power-supply system can directly power to peripheral hardwares such as the GPU of 54V, and pass through the Power conversion board to 12V server
Main board power supply so as to the problem for avoiding the power supply pressure of power supplying system of server excessive, and can be compatible with traditional 12V clothes
Business device mainboard, traditional 12V server master board, which is brought into 54V server system, to be continued to use, and is conducive to improve system multiplexing
Rate.
Further, in this embodiment Power conversion board further include a 12V fan connector, the 12V fan connector
Input terminal connect with the output end of 54V-12V DC module, the output end of 12V fan connector is connect with a 12V fan.That is:
The output end of 54V-12V DC module is also connect with a 12V fan connector other than connecting 12V power interface.12V fan
The setting of connector, so that the 12V power supply of 54V-12V DC module output, can support that 12V fan is 54V-12V DC module
Heat dissipation to guarantee the normal work of 54V-12V DC module, and then improves the stability of system.
The working principle of Power conversion board, may refer to Fig. 3 in the present embodiment.From the figure 3, it may be seen that the Power conversion board passes through
54V power supply signal is transmitted to 54V-12V DC module by 54V power connector, is converted 54V power supply by 54V-12V DC module
For 12V power supply and it is transmitted to CRPS golden finger, then by CRPS golden finger by 12V power delivery to 12V server master board, thus real
Existing 54V server power system is the power supply of 12V server master board.In addition, since 12V server is in addition to needed for normal work
Except 12V power supply, it is also necessary to which the 12V_STBY power supply from PSU, Power conversion board passes through 54V power connector in the present embodiment
12V_STBY power supply is transmitted to 12V server master board via CRPS golden finger, to provide for 12V server master board to electromechanics
Source.From the figure 3, it may be seen that Power conversion board, which also passes through CRPS golden finger, transmits I2C signal and Enable# to 12V server master board
The equilateral band signal of signal, the definition of these sideband signals meet CRPS power standard, are conducive to the compatibility for improving Power conversion board
Property.
